Output 3f63fd8775575843d16ca6790c7c080daf8472c4aab87a24b3433017a0d5207a:1

value
2025408
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8a6b72e8295aeacc968022b47feaa026cdae58f2 OP_EQUAL
address
3EJuthBnrYBpusrLBqeTBTTCVKBPrjcWoR
transaction
3f63fd8775575843d16ca6790c7c080daf8472c4aab87a24b3433017a0d5207a
spent
true